At distances larger than 40 m (130 ft), they spent 80% or extra time using their monocular vision. At distances larger than 21 m (69 ft), they spent extra time utilizing monocular vision. Raptors will select which head position to use relying on the gap to the object. Second and third are sideways to the best or left of the item, with their head axis positioned roughly 40° adjacent to the item. The deep fovea points forward at an approximate 45° angle, while the shallow fovea points roughly 15° to the best or left of the top axis. White-tailed eagles proceed to be launched on the Isle of Wight in southern England, the place the primary had been launched again in 2019. Juvenile birds tend to wander and may flip up overhead almost wherever, however resident birds are most probably to be seen on the Scottish west coast and Western Isles of Mull, Rum and Skye. It’s thought that these apex predators play a key role in maintaining the population of decrease predators similar to buzzards in check, in turn helping the inhabitants of birds corresponding to waders to lose much less of their younger to predation.
